Transaction 2e5ca186663c50d839d8215919272fbc4a40aedbac64a2fbe33a6ef968caf682

29 Input
2 Outputs
  • 2e5ca186663c50d839d8215919272fbc4a40aedbac64a2fbe33a6ef968caf682:0
  • value  988024
    address  3MQCVceuxjgfMQ8u3c5Gdx5MCHUwtiRZrw
  • 2e5ca186663c50d839d8215919272fbc4a40aedbac64a2fbe33a6ef968caf682:1
  • value  2908336649
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s